		<description>To lose belly fat, you must first manage your food intake. For your diet, it is critical to eat 5-6 meals, every 3-4 hours throughout the day. Avoid greasy, fatty and nutrient dense foods. Instead, consume lots of fruits, vegetables, lean meats, low-fat dairy products, etc.

Next, focus on core exercises such as lunges, squats, deadlifts, swings and snatches with free weights or kettlebells.  The important thing is to mix it up every 6 weeks or so. Throw in some interval training cardio and you should be good to go.

		<description>One aspect you did not bring up in question was your personal work out and diet plan. Are you eating healthy and following good workout routine? If the answer to both is yes then one alternative may be plastic surgery. If surgery is the option you and your doctor feel is the best course of action there are two good options.
The first option is smart lipo which is a less invasive form of liposuction that has less swelling than liposuction as well .This option generally costs between $3000-$6000.
The second option is a tummy tuck. However, these generally are recommended for women after child birth that have some excess skin.   In the tummy tuck excess skin and fat are removed and the muscles are tighten to provide a flat stomach. These generally cost between $4000-$6000.
